I'm sure you know the story about the young couple who saved for years to buy their first house in a nice neighborhood. They spent almost everything they had and got a big mortgage, but they also got a beautiful $250,000 house. The house was worth every penny they paid for it, and they were happy.

After a month of living in the house someone rang the front door bell and offered them $240,000 for the house. They thought this odd but largely forgot about it until two weeks later when someone else came to the front door and offered them $225,000.

A week later when someone else offered $195,000 they began to panic, and then recently yet another person offered $175,000. Unable to deal with fear and emotion, they sold.



U forgot to mention whether they could pay the mortgage and continue to pay in the foreseable future.

I knew many people who 'gave up' their houses in the 1990' as prices kept dropping even below their mortgages and future income was uncertain at best.

Similar situation may occur in the amrket if one has 'margin' and cant meet margin calls. Or if one 'expects' market (or stocks held) to fall substantially due to bad news (or perception) as is happening to QCOM right now. Investors are losing thousands every day and only 'good and unexpected' news will stabilize or move it up.
